What is Bloody Sunday?
an incident in Northern Ireland. British soldiers shot 26 unarmed civilians during a peaceful protest march against internment. Fourteen people died.

What is Giant`s Causeway?
an area of about 40,000 interlocking basalt columns, the result of an ancient volcanic eruption. It is located in Northern Ireland.
